Year : 2011.
Location : Guadalajara, Mexico.
Program: 50 Room Hotel.
Credits : Competition.
In this competition, organized by CoARQ, the requirement was to develop an architectural proposal for a 50 room hotel on a freed plot adjacent to Guadalajara’s Cathedral, which could establish a dialogue with the strong historical presence there, while offering services appropriate with our times. The typical hotel program nowadays needed to take advantage of a 500 year history background.
The design uses coherent architectonic language and set of rules extracted from the surrounding urban context then applied it to create a design that can easily blend in.
A strong connection with the pedestrian street is created at the ground level.
